Cabbies, Auto Drivers No Longer Need Commercial Driving License

The pre-requisite to driving a transport vehicle i.e commercial driving license has now been waived off to benefit taxi, auto and other cabbies. The securing of a commercial driving license usually took a year's time after the concerned received his or her personal driving license.

The diktat now holds true for other employed staff such as two-wheelers who are in the profession of delivering goods and other food articles or e-rickshaw drivers. Nonetheless, the commercial driving license will still be a must for heavy vehicle drivers including bus and trucks.

The waiver will in turn, ensure increased employment opportunities to lakhs of drivers, said the ministry officials.

In an advisory notified by the road transport ministry, state governments have been asked to stick by the Supreme Court order of July 2017.

In line with the ruling, the ministry has asked the state govt. to do away with the process of issuing badges for those driving commercial vehicles.

With the announcement while there is a relief around removal of corruption around issuance of commercial driving license. There is a fear and threat of congestion on roads.
